"Charmed" Reboot in the Works at The CW
by Lesley Goldberg
Jan. 5, 2017


The CW is adding another reboot to its development slate. Following a prolonged negotiation, the network is reteaming with "Jane the Virgin" showrunner Jennie Snyder Urman for a "Charmed" reboot, The Hollywood Reporter has learned.

The project received a script commitment from CBS Television Studios.





The drama is described as a reimagining of the original TV series set in 1976. The reboot will be connected to the original series in some fashion, though it's not entirely clear at this point how that will come to pass.

"Jane the Virgin" writers Jessica O'Toole and Amy Rardin created the story. The script will be written by O'Toole and Rardin. Propagate Content's Ben Silverman, who exec produces Jane alongside O'Toole, Rardin and Urman, will serve in the same capacity.

"Jane" director Brad Silberling will also exec produce and direct the pilot.





The "Charmed" reboot comes more than three years after CBS announced plans to remake the original series, which ran on The WB Network for eight seasons, from 1998-2006.

The CBS reboot, which never went beyond the development stage, did not receive support from original stars Alyssa Milano and Rose McGowan. "The thing about them doing a #charmed reboot is… it just… it feels like yesterday. It feels too close," Milano wrote.

McGowan, meanwhile, thought the project lacked originality. "They really are running out of ideas in Hollywood," she wrote, adding: "lame lame lame lamertons."





For The CW, the "Charmed" reboot arrives as the younger-skewing network is poised to say farewell to "The Vampire Diaries" with the future of its spinoff, "The Originals", unclear without the flagship.

"Charmed" also marks the latest reboot in the works for The CW, which is already prepping "Dynasty" with "The O.C." grads Josh Schwartz and Stephanie Savage.

"Charmed" Update: The CW Boss Says Reboot will be Standalone Show
by Michael Ausiello
January 8, 2017


The CW’s in-the-works ’70s-set "Charmed" reboot will not have any ties to the original, beloved WB series — at least not at this time, the network’s top exec said on Sunday.

The CW president Mark Pedowitz told reporters at the Television Critics Assoc. winter press tour that, “At this point, it is a self-contained, self-sustained show. There is the power of three element in there, but at this time, it is a very standalone show.”

The CW's "Charmed", "Lost Boys" Reboots will Be Redeveloped Next Season (Exclusive)
February 3, 2017
by Lesley Goldberg


With all six of its pilot pickups locked in, The CW is already looking toward next season's development cycle.

The younger-skewing network has opted to roll development on its high-profile adaptations of "Charmed" and "The Lost Boys" to next season, The Hollywood Reporter has learned.

With little room on its schedule, the network is sticking with six pilot orders this season — the same as last year. While neither "The Lost Boys" nor "Charmed" were among the orders, both hail from important producers to the network in Rob Thomas and Jennie Snyder Urman.





Sources say the "Charmed" draft didn't come in the way the network had hoped and that Urman, who remains busy wrapping up the third season of the Gina Rodriguez critical darling didn't have the proper time to commit to it this season.

Urman will take on a larger role in retooling "Charmed" for next season once she's out of the woods on showrunning "Jane the Virgin".

"Charmed" Reboot Gets CW Pilot Order, Adds "Feminist" Storyline
by James Hibberd
Jan. 25, 2018


The "Charmed" reboot just landed a pilot order at The CW — plus has some really intriguing new story details.

The update the 1998 fan favorite about a trio of sisters who are powerful witches will now have a rather progressive and topical take. Here’s the network’s official new description for the new incarnation of "Charmed":

“This fierce, funny, feminist reboot of the original series centers on three sisters in a college town who discover they are witches. Between vanquishing supernatural demons, tearing down the patriarchy, and maintaining familial bonds, a witch’s work is never done.”




In another shakeup, the reboot will be set in the present day.

When The CW first announced the reboot last year the plan was to make it a prequel series to The WB original and set in the 1970s. That plan has now been scrapped.

Writers Jessica O’Toole and Amy Rardin (Jane the Virgin) are writing the script.

Charmed reboot trailer has been met with backlash (https://www.themarysue.com/charmed-reboot-trailer-mixed/)
"The more I see from the promotional material and just seeing the atmosphere this show is entering makes me apprehensive," says Princess Weekes. "The hate being flooded towards the three actresses in the comments for these videos is intense. It’s a mixed reaction, with some being hopeful, others being cautious, and the extreme calling them bad actresses and ugly because they are 'stomping' on the legacy of the original Charmed." She worries that if Charmed isn't a hit, the failure will be blamed on having three Latina stars. "A lot of times what some white producers don’t get is that race-bending popular characters start off with a chunk of the potential fanbase viewing that as a negative," says Weekes. "You have to really bring it and also prove to the audience that you didn’t just put non-white paint on a white character and said: 'here you go representation, please watch our show!'"

Charmed reboot star Sarah Jeffery calls predecessors Holly Marie Combs and Rose McGowan “sad and quite frankly pathetic” (https://tvline.com/2020/10/13/charmed-reboot-rose-mcgowan-holly-marie-combs-criticism-controversy/)

In a recent Instagram Live, Combs claimed that the original Charmed was removed from Netflix so that subscribers could only find The CW reboot, which prompted McGowan (https://www.dailymail.co.uk/tvshowbiz/article-8841509/Rose-McGowan-responds-Charmed-reboot-star-Sarah-Jeffery.html) to say the reboot "sucks" even though she hasn't watched it. “I haven’t seen it, I can’t say that. I’ve never seen it,” McGowan said, according to TVLine, adding: “I’m happy that people have jobs. But it can still suck.” Jeffery responded to the comments via a series of tweets on Monday, saying that while she refrained from speaking up, "I find it sad and quite frankly pathetic to see grown women behaving this way. I truly hope they find happiness elsewhere, and not in the form of putting down other (women of color). I would be embarrassed to behave this way. Peace and love to y’all.” UPDATE: Holly Marie Combs fires back at Jeffrey: "That’s some bulls***. And a lot of it." (https://tvline.com/2020/10/13/charmed-holly-marie-combs-sarah-jeffery-response-reboot-original/)

Rose McGowan fires back at Charmed reboot star Sarah Jeffery: "Reboots will always be the shadow" (https://tvline.com/2020/10/15/charmed-reboot-controversy-rose-mcgowan-sarah-jeffery-response/)

In an Instagram Story last night, McGowan wrote in response to Jeffery (https://www.primetimer.com/item/Charmed-reboot-star-Sarah-Jeffery-calls-predecessors-Holly-Marie-Combs-and-Rose-McGowan-sad-and-quite-frankly-pathetic-z8Sba0) that her criticism had "nothing to do with race." (https://people.com/tv/rose-mcgowan-says-shes-happy-any-woc-has-well-paying-job-after-sarah-jeffery-comments/) “Dear Sarah Jeffery, I honestly had no idea who you were til you tweeted,” McGowan wrote. “I have been too busy fighting monsters & fighting for a massive Cultural Reset to notice who’s in the reboot. Absolutely nothing to do with race, that’s quite a stretch you took. I’m beyond glad any WOC has a well paying job. Hell yes to that. I’m sure you are a great actress...My quibble (google it) is about execs & producers & @wb network trading on years of my work & name in such a cynical and obvious way – a money grab to cash in on the Charmed name. I do not care that they remade it, I have far bigger things I’m dealing with. I do not nor will I watch a show I disagree with on principle...There’s no soul or heart in something made purely for profit whilst refusing to elevate and innovate. Reboots will always be the shadow, the originals will always be the sun. I wish you well.”
